Abstract
A universal dust shroud is mountable to many high speed gas powered concrete cutting saws while remaining strong and stable. The dust shroud is adjustable to properly fit the saw and effectively collect dust and debris.

7. A dust shroud for a saw, the saw comprising:
-
a saw blade disposed vertically; a blade guard extending around an upper portion of the saw blade; a saw body disposed behind the saw blade; and a handle disposed adjacent the back of the saw blade; the dust shroud comprising; a shroud body disposed adjacent the rear of the saw blade and extending around a portion of the saw blade; an exhaust port extending laterally from the shroud body, the exhaust port being in communication with an interior of the shroud body; mounting arms attached to the exhaust port and attached to the handle; and a collar extending upwardly from the shroud body, the collar having an open front, the collar extending around a portion of the blade guard. - View Dependent Claims (8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14)
